Inspirational leadership is a powerful force that can ignite passion and drive in teams, leading to extraordinary achievements. To become an inspirational leader, one must cultivate a unique set of essential attributes that foster trust, motivation, and growth.

First and foremost, effective leaders embrace open communication. They create a safe space for team members to express their ideas, concerns, and perspectives without fear of judgment. By actively listening and providing constructive feedback, inspirational leaders cultivate an environment of mutual respect and understanding.

Another crucial attribute is clarity. Inspiring leaders possess a clear comprehension of their goals and can effectively communicate this vision to their team, inspiring them to work collaboratively towards a common purpose.

Furthermore, inspirational leaders demonstrate compassion towards their team members' needs and aspirations. They recognize individual strengths and provide opportunities for growth. By investing in the well-being of their team, inspirational leaders create a loyal and dedicated workforce that is committed to achieving success.

Finally, inspiring leaders display resilience and adaptability in the face of challenges. They persist positive and hopeful, even during difficult times, motivating their team to persevere through obstacles and emerge stronger.
